This paper presents briefly the outline for the underlying research in understanding the behavior of various genes obtained from the culture of human stem cells under artificial environments. It is possible to control the culture of the stem cells and force them into growing into the desired tissues. However, the procedure is still in its infancy. Two main problems that the scientists face are the cost and time involve in these experiments. Usually it takes 21 days for the cells-culture to be fully mature and be able to exhibit the characteristics of the desired tissues. The cost of experiment prohibits continuous sampling even each day. The outlines presented in this paper maybe used to predict the future states of the culture based on one or two samples.
